M3 Bundle F (Task F1) wires the cached-call audit pipeline through the
composition roots:
- Central: register SiteCallAuditActor as a cluster singleton + proxy
(mirrors AuditLogIngestActor and NotificationOutboxActor). Program.cs
calls .AddSiteCallAudit() on the central role.
- Site: register ICachedCallTelemetryForwarder + CachedCallLifecycleBridge
in AddAuditLog (lazy factory — Central nodes degrade to audit-only
emission because IOperationTrackingStore is site-only).
- Site: bind CachedCallLifecycleBridge to ICachedCallLifecycleObserver so
StoreAndForwardService picks it up via DI.
- Site: introduce IStoreAndForwardSiteContext + Host adapter to surface the
site id to StoreAndForwardService without creating a
StoreAndForward -> HealthMonitoring project-reference cycle.
- ScriptExecutionActor resolves ICachedCallTelemetryForwarder per script
scope and threads it into ScriptRuntimeContext.
CachedCallTelemetryForwarder's IOperationTrackingStore dependency is now
nullable so Central DI validation succeeds with the lazy registration; the
forwarder's tracking-half emission is a no-op when the store is absent.

Resolves StoreAndForward-001, ExternalSystemGateway-001, NotificationService-001
— one systemic gap where buffered messages were persisted but never delivered,
and the active node never replicated its buffer to the standby.
Delivery handlers (ExternalSystemGateway-001 / NotificationService-001):
- AkkaHostedService registers delivery handlers for the ExternalSystem,
CachedDbWrite and Notification categories after StoreAndForwardService starts;
each resolves its scoped consumer in a fresh DI scope.
- ExternalSystemClient, DatabaseGateway and NotificationDeliveryService each
gain a DeliverBufferedAsync method: re-resolve the target and re-attempt
delivery, returning true/false/throwing per the transient-vs-permanent contract.
- EnqueueAsync gains an attemptImmediateDelivery flag; CachedCallAsync and
NotificationDeliveryService.SendAsync pass false (they already attempted
delivery themselves) so registering a handler does not dispatch twice.
Replication (StoreAndForward-001):
- ReplicationService is injected into StoreAndForwardService; a new BufferAsync
helper replicates every enqueue, and successful-retry removes and parks are
replicated too. Fire-and-forget, no-op when replication is disabled.
Tests: StoreAndForwardReplicationTests (Add/Remove/Park observed),
attemptImmediateDelivery behaviour, and DeliverBufferedAsync paths for each
consumer. Full solution builds; StoreAndForward/ExternalSystemGateway/
NotificationService suites green.
